Best Competitive Moves for Pokémon Champions
While full movepools and formats may evolve in Pokémon Champions with the new M-A format, core VGC staples are almost guaranteed to remain relevant. These are the moves you should prioritize teaching your Pokémon now to save VC:
Core Damage Moves
- Protect – Essential in nearly every VGC format
- Earthquake – Strong spread damage option
- Heat Wave – Reliable special spread move
- Rock Slide – Coverage plus flinch potential
Utility and Support Moves
- Tailwind – Speed control is always valuable
- Trick Room – Enables slower team compositions
- Helping Hand – Boosts partner damage in key turns
- Fake Out – One of the best tempo tools in doubles
Disruption and Control
- Taunt – Shuts down setup and support
- Will-O-Wisp – Reduces physical damage output
- Thunder Wave – Speed control and paralysis pressure
- Spore – One of the strongest status moves available
Setup and Positioning
- Swords Dance / Nasty Plot – Boost damage for sweeper roles
- U-turn / Volt Switch – Maintain momentum and positioning
- Protect variants (Detect, Wide Guard, etc.) – Still valuable alternatives
